LONDON, AP – Prime Minister Tony Blair says that any consideration of a nuclear attack against Iran would be “absolutely absurd,” and said the issue had no bearing on his decision to demote his foreign secretary.

Jack Straw, the former foreign secretary, had described alleged U.S. contingency plans for a tactical nuclear strike as “completely nuts.”

At his monthly news conference, Blair said: “I don’t know anybody who is even talked or contemplated the prospect of a nuclear strike in Iran, and that would be absolutely absurd.”
